MAN ARRESTED LAST DECEMBER FOR CHILD MOLESTATION ACCEPTS DEAL, PLEADS GUILTY

A Cookeville man has accepted a deal and pleaded guilty to a count of attempted rape of a child stemming from an incident that occurred last December. 35-year-old Mathew Louis Ellis was arrested last December for reportedly molesting a 4-year-old at a former gaming pub located on East 10th St. The child’s family, whom Ellis was friends with, were at the business with the child the night the incident happened. The establishment has since closed down. Criminal Court Judge David Patterson accepted the plea which means that Ellis will serve 22 years in prison at 100 percent. He will be registered as a sex offender and will remain on community supervision for life.
